Tasting notes: "Displaying aromas of orange peel, toast and flowers, the Chassagne-Montrachet Les Champs Gains is a fairly powerful, expansive, but very concentrated and racy wine. Stones, sautéed mushrooms, lemon drops, and citrus zest mingle with deep minerality in this lively-textured gem. Jean-Noël Gagnard's brilliant 1996s will require patience, as they have a bracing acidity. These are rich, ripe, extremely well-made wines that, with time, will offer remarkable complexity, minerality and, most importantly, pleasure."

Chassagne Montrachet 1er cru Les Champs Gains is a dry white wine made from the Chardonnay grape grown in the vineyards of the Côte de Beaune in Burgundy, France. Jean Noël Gagnard is known for producing high quality wines, with particular attention paid to the cultivation of the grapes and the winemaking process.
